Riding Out the Storm: A Guide to Prudent Investing

Investing can be a daunting journey, especially during periods of volatility. Markets fluctuate, and unexpected events can influence your portfolio's performance. However, by adopting disciplined investing practices, you can weather the storm and position yourself for long-term success.

A key principle is to diversify your investments across different asset classes such as stocks, bonds, and real estate. This helps to reduce risk by ensuring that declines in one area are counteracted by gains in another.

Another crucial aspect is to conduct thorough due diligence before making any investment decisions. Understand the underlying value of an asset and its potential challenges. Don't be swayed by trends, and always consult with a qualified financial advisor if needed.

By adhering to these principles, you can navigate market volatility with confidence and achieve your long-term financial goals. Remember that investing is a marathon, not a sprint, and patience integrated with sound decision-making will ultimately lead to success.
